The Rodriguez Lab generally uses the principles of sedimentology and stratigraphy to examine the response of coastal depositional environments to sea-level rise, changes in storminess, and human impacts. We study all coastal environments from rivers to the inner continental shelf. Research is field based and we collect a variety of different types of data, including sedimentologic, radiometric, seismic, and remote sensing.
